Here is a cost breakdown of daily life in Gaza for Yousef:

Firstly, In order for Youssef to receive cash he has to pay a 50% commission to receive cash.

  • Flour $50 per kilo
  • Sugar $150 per kilo
  • Lentils $20 per kilo
  • Chickpeas $20 per kilo
  • Water is $10 for 20 liters of drinking water
  • Tomatoes $55 per kilo
  • Cucumbers $30 per kilo
  •  Eggplant $35 per kilo
  • Potatoes $41 per kilo
  • Peppers $20 per ounce
  • Yousef's little brother Mohammed's medication now costs $150 every 10 days
